Sometimes we wonder if there are pillars to make decisions in the life of every human being. Usually, after doubts, thoughts come to us that bring us closer to understanding what we value in life. Perhaps the key to our first pillar is over there.

With this article we want to share an idea of ​​what for us could be considered as that pillar. From education we believe that "personal growth" can be a key to this. When we make simple or complex decisions, we understand that we are analyzing between two or more options, and we must choose between any of them for it to be effective.

In that sense, choosing one option leaves out the others even for a moment. This process that moves us away from one option and brings us closer to another can be more beneficial if we have a beacon that guides our actions. Having where to go, approaching a personal project, speeds up the process of making a decision and allows us to act with greater determination in that instance.

"We realize that new and different things appear all the time that stand in our way, against which the resources and strategies that served us to achieve a certain result begin to lose effectiveness." Muradep (2013)

Seeking personal growth behind every decision we make is a possibility, it is a pillar. They may say that it is difficult, they may say that it is impossible, but from our training we understand that it is more difficult to make decisions when you do not know where you want to go. And when we actually know what the goal we want to achieve is, the process is simpler. The key, we understand, is to determine first of all what we want for our life. After that, we figure out how to achieve it.
